CCRP 578
CHAPTER 2. LIMITATIONS UPON TRIAL
Art. 578. General rule
A. Except as otherwise provided in this Chapter, no trial shall be commenced nor any bail obligation be enforceable:
(1)In capital cases after three years from the date of institution of the prosecution;
(2)In other felony cases after two years from the date of institution of the prosecution; and
(3)In misdemeanor cases after one year from the date of institution of the prosecution.
B. The offense charged shall determine the applicable limitation.
Acts 2006, No. 123, §1, eff. June 2, 2006.
